 How about an interesting DayTrip Outside Of The City But Easy Enough To Access With Or Without A Car ?  Pick your own Peaches, Nectarines and Blackberries at Fishkill Farms.  The farm is open Daily from 10:00AM-6:00PM.  Click on the above link, to see what crops are ready to be picked.  The above mentioned fruits are scheduled for mid August, but it is always best to call ahead and make sure.  Prices are not listed on the web site but you can call for that information as well. The telephone number of the farm is 845-897-4377.  The address of Fishkill Farms is, 9 Fishkill Farm Road, Hopewell Junction,  NY.  To get to the farm without a car, take the Metro North Hudson line to Beacon Station and then take a 10 minute taxi ride.  Here are come taxi services in the area which can be called.   Fishkill Taxi Service-Tel #  845- 896-8294 , West Side Taxi OF Beacon- Tel # 845-831-7373 and ClearPort Limo and Taxi Tel # 845-440-5001.  ClearPort Limo and Taxi was by far the least expensive choice of the above mentioned Cabs. They charge $12.00 each way, so from a price standpoint, I would have to recommend ClearPort over the other two companies.  I am told also, that there will be cabs waiting outside the station when the train pulls in, so you might want to check out their prices first.   Keep in mind that, a DayTrip even to a low-cost type activity is going to be more expensive than a low-cost activity in the city. (especially without a car)  Getting to Fishkill Farms by Car will be easier and cheaper even factoring in gas and tolls.  (but what the heck, if you don't have a car, look it it as an adventure)  To get to Fishkill Farms by car, Click on the above link for very detailed directions or call for directions.


El Museo Del Barrio, offers Admission By Donation, during regular operating hours.  There is a Suggested Admission of $9.00 for Adults and  $5.00 for Students and Seniors.  Children under 12 are always Free. Remember, Suggested Admissions are the same as Pay What You Wish.  You do not have to pay the amount they suggest. El Museo Del Barrio is dedicated to Caribbean, Latino and Latin American art.  The museum is open Sunday- 1:00PM-5:00PM, Tuesday 11:00AM-6:00PM, Wednesday- 11:00AM-9:00PM and Thursday- Saturday 11:00AM-6:00PM.  The Museum is Closed on Monday.  Click on the above link for further information, concerning exhibits and special events.  The Museo Del Barrio is located at 1230 fifth  Avenue (at East 104th Street) Manhattan, NY.
